U18 World Hockey Challenge. Canada East - Russia - 2:3 OT
08.12.2019
In the first match of the 2019 U18 World Hockey Challenge, the Russian national team managed to defeat Canada East 3:2 in overtime.
Nikita Kiryanov and Daniil Gushchin scored in regulation, before Vasily Ponomarev won the game in the ensuing overtime period.
Russia will next play against the under 19 Czech national team on December 9 at 00:00 Moscow time.
Canada East - Russia U18 - 2:3 OT (0:0, 1:1, 1:1, 0:1)
Goals:
1:0 Laframboise (Tinling, Craft), 28.24
1:1 Kiryanov (Zugan, Mukhamadullin), 33.56
1:2 Gushchin (Zlodeev, Mukhamadullin), 47.07
2:2 Tinling (Biggar, Tremblay), 57.20
2:3 Ponomarev (Kirsanov, Pashin), 64.08
Shots on target: 33 - 32
Penalty minutes: 10 - 8
